Billable / Specific Code
ICD-10-CM O00.201 is the diagnosis code for Right ovarian pregnancy without intrauterine pregnancy. This code falls under the section "Pregnancy with abortive outcome" within Chapter 15 — Pregnancy, childbirth and the puerperium (O00-O9A). It is a billable/specific ICD-10-CM code that can be used to indicate a diagnosis for reimbursement purposes. Medical coders and healthcare providers use this code to document and classify diagnoses in electronic health records, insurance claims, and clinical databases.

The parent code of O00.201 is O00.20 ("Ovarian pregnancy without intrauterine pregnancy"). O00.201 provides a more specific classification within this category.
O00.201 is located in Section O00-O08 — "Pregnancy with abortive outcome" within Chapter 15 of the ICD-10-CM Tabular List.
